cscope安装】的更多相关文章

问题描述:        Cscope是VIM适用的工具和插件,通过Cscope可以方便的获取某个函数的定义以及被那些函数调用 问题解决:         (1)Cscope安装    注:       如上所示,使用命令   sudo  apt-get update 更新源         sudo apt-get install csope 安装Cscope   (2)Cscope使用          (2.1)生成scope索引文件 注:        Cscope安装成功之后,在代码目…
CScope 安装和使用 一.安装 1. 软件下载 https://sourceforge.net/projects/cscope/files/ 2. 解压 3. 安装 ./configure --prefix=$HOME make make install 二.使用 1. 建立cscope使用的索引文件         1. 在你需要浏览源码的根目录下(如你想用cscope看linux源码)使用下面命令: cscope -Rbkq R 表示把所有子目录里的文件也建立索引         b 表…
1. 介绍 Cscope是类似于ctags一样的工具,但可认为他是ctags的增强版. 2. 安装 sudo apt-get install cscope 通过源码安装,参照http://blog.csdn.net/hpwzd/article/details/7405401 3. 配置 在源码所在目录下,执行cscope -Rbkq 会生成三个文件:cscope.out/csope.in.out/cscope.po.out 在Vimrc中添加如下一段话,其中/usr/bin/cscope为可执行…
对比了下,感觉还是Vim比较专业. 一:使用说明: ‘/’查找忽略大小写,比如需要查找“book”,当输入/b的时候会自动找到第一个以"b"开头的单词 实现C程序的缩减 查询中自由跳转 双击F3调出函数,变量等tags 单击F3出现文件管理器(重复这个过程关闭文件管理器).以上产生的子区域都是通过Ctrl+ww来相互切换 单击F10仅加载tags和cscope文件 将光标指向一些函数名或者变量名,使用Ctrl+\+以下字母来跳转,并使用Ctrl+o跳转回来. s - 查找C语言符号,即…
随着Linux的普及,使用Linux进行软件开发的人也越来越多.而大多数公司都采用这种方式:提供一台高性能的中央服务器做为开发编译服务器,每个人登录这台服务器进行开发编译.在这种情况下,用户通常没有root权限,怎么安装应用程序呢? 以安装cscope为例. 解决./configure permission denied 没有权限问题 首先现在安装包,解压 cd cscope** .添加执行权限 chmod +x ./configure .更改用户安装目录 ./configure --prefi…
安装 # apt-get install cscope .vimrc中添加 if has("cscope") set csprg=/usr/bin/cscope set csto=0 set cst set nocsverb " add any database in current directory if filereadable("cscope.out") cs add cscope.out " else search cscope.out…
Mac下默认没有cscope和ctags,太不爽了,还好可以自己编译一个放进来 一.下载地址 cscope: http://downloads.sourceforge.net/project/cscope/cscope/15.8b/cscope-15.8b.tar.gz?r=&ts=1440386228&use_mirror=jaist ctags: http://prdownloads.sourceforge.net/ctags/ctags-5.8.tar.gz 二.编译cscope 进…
Scope 安装和使用 一.安装 1. 软件下载 https://sourceforge.net/projects/cscope/files/ 2. 解压 3. 安装 ./configure --prefix=$HOME make make install 二.使用 1. 建立cscope使用的索引文件         1. 在你需要浏览源码的根目录下(如你想用cscope看linux源码)使用下面命令: scope -Rbkq R 表示把所有子目录里的文件也建立索引         b 表示c…
一. cscope安装 1.软件下载:http://sourceforge.net/project/showfiles.php?group_id=4664 2.软件安装: ./configure --prefix=“” make make install 二.cscope配置 1. 修改vim配置文件vimrc.你可以修改/etc/vimrc使用所有用户都使用本配置文件,当然你还可以修改~/.vimrc 2.下载配置文件:cscope_map.vim 3.把cscope_map.vim里从 if…
, cscope安装 软件下载:http://sourceforge.net/project/showfiles.php?group_id=4664 软件安装: ./configure --with-flex (注:如果平台是Linux,最好带上 --with-flex选项) make (注:我没有遇到错误) make install (注: 直接安装好了) ,cscope配置 修改vim配置文件vimrc.你可以修改/etc/vimrc使用所有用户都使用本配置文件,当然你还可以修改~/.vim…
一.安装cscope 安装方式比较多样,可以在各自linux软件管理工具中安装,也可以去官网下载安装. sudo apt-get install cscope 二.插件安装 这里选择的是Vundle来管理vim插件,所以只需要在.vimrc中添加Plugin 'brookhong/cscope.vim',然后执行:PluginInstall就搞定了. 三.生成标记库 cscope在执行过程中实际上是通过扫描标记库来首先找到标记以及标记的位置,从而实现跳转的,因此首先需要为个人的代码项目生成一个完…
/******************************************************************************************************************************************/  原创作品,转载时请务必以超链接形式标明文章原始出处:http://blog.csdn.net/gqb_driver/article/details/29407717,作者:gqb666  /*************…
vim +ctags + taglist ,ctags+cscope 安装配置和使用 内容:VIM下ctags和taglist的安装配置方法:一键安装 ctags和cscope的方法 :vim语法高亮,自动缩进,python 自动缩进设置,下面将逐个介绍安装和配置使用方法,仅供参考: 1, vim + ctags + taglist配置和使用 taglist依赖于ctags,所以要先装ctags,否则taglist装了也没法用! 1.首先安装ctags 首先是ctags的安装,推荐使用exube…
Linux源代码阅读——环境准备 转自:http://home.ustc.edu.cn/~boj/courses/linux_kernel/0_prepare.html 目录 Linux 系统环境准备 定制安装 Ubuntu 安装工具链 编译 Linux 内核 默认编译 自定义编译 模拟执行 Linux 用 qemu 模拟 Hello World 系统 准备源码阅读环境 vim 基本设置 在 vim 中使用 cscope 在 vim 中使用 ctags 使用 taglist 显示 symbol…
分析工具 “欲善其事,先利其器”.Linux内核的代码量非常大,如果没有一个好的察看分析工具,那将是一件非常繁琐的事情. Vim+cscope cscope,如果你知道ctags,那么它是一个比ctags更强大的工具,如果你不知道ctags,也没关系,cscope使你可以在一大堆的代码中进行轻松查找函数.宏.结构体等标示符定义处.使用点,并进行跳转. 安装 cscope在Fedora和Ubuntu的源里都有,可以直接yum或apt-get. Fedora下cscope安装好后就直接可以与Vim一…
一.Ubuntu14.04下配置 1.配置vimrc文件 输入:version课查看vimrc文件及位置: system vimrc file: "$VIM/vimrc" user vimrc file: "$HOME/.vimrc“(建议放置位置) 2nd user vimrc file: "~/.vim/vimrc" user exrc file: "$HOME/.exrc" system gvimrc file: "$V…
本来打算自己写下各种经常使用vim的插件安装方法, 可是搜索了下, 发现别人都写过了, 在写一遍也没有意思, 特此记录. Vim 经常使用命令 http://blog.csdn.net/hittata/article/details/8096697 命令 含义 % 跳转到配对的括号去{} [[ 向前跳转到{代码块的开头处 ]] 向后跳转到}代码块的结尾处 gD 跳转到局部变量的定义处 gg 跳转到文件开头 G 跳转到文件末尾 > 添加缩进,"x>"表示添加以下x行的缩进 &…
http://blog.csdn.net/maxiee/article/details/10034263 Cscope 是一款用于查看大型工程中的代码的软件.它使用方便,支持快速查找 C Symbol.function 等在工程中所有出现的位置,而不用自己手动遍历所有文件,从而提高效率.   Cscope 的官网是http://cscope.sourceforge.net ,上面貌似没有能直接应用于windows的包. Maxiee找到了这个网址:http://code.google.com/p…
续前文,搞定CTAGS之后,需要被搞定的是cscope,依旧是上网拖一把,具体过程如下   #1 下载cscope最新版本 http://cscope.sourceforge.net/#downloads #2 解压缩 tar xvf cscope-15.8b.tar #3 修订cscope的源文件 vim src/constants.h 在111行后添加 //#undef TERMINFO #define TERMINFO 1 #4  安装 ./configure && make all…
Maxiee今天又学到了一个插件——Cscope.Cscope 是一款用于查看大型工程中的代码的软件.它使用方便,支持快速查找 C Symbol.function 等在工程中所有出现的位置,而不用自己手动遍历所有文件,从而提高效率.   Cscope 的官网是 http://cscope.sourceforge.net ,上面貌似没有能直接应用于windows的包. Maxiee找到了这个网址: http://code.google.com/p/cscope-win32/downloads/li…
本文地址 分享提纲: 1.安装 2.使用cscope 3.使用project 1.安装 1.1)linux(yum下安装) yum -y install cscope 1.2)linux(unbuntu下安装) sudo apt-get install cscope 1.3)mac下安装 -- 先装 ctags: http://blog.sina.com.cn/s/blog_6b33a91301012fgw.html 下载 ctags 链接   -- 再装 cscope: http://blog…
类似这篇文章写的不多,为了避免以后大家转来转去而忽略了写文章的时间,这些特别加上是2014年6月28日,省的对不上一些软件的版本号(下文中有些"最新"的说法就相应这个时间).假设转发的时候可以加上我老顾的原文链接就更好了:) 还是在2008~2010年的时候,比較粉Emacs,然后花了非常多时间在上面,编程效率的确高了,可是在上面花的时间也不少.2010年底的时候,放弃Emacs.而是选用全部支持emacs key的IDE,比方Eclipse,NetBean,VS等,说究竟Emacs的…
1 安装vim需要的库 apt-get build-dep vim-gtk apt-get install libncurses5-dev mercurial   2 下载Vim8 apt-get install git git clone https://github.com/vim/vim.git   3 编译安装 cd vim && echo '#define SYS_VIMRC_FILE "/etc/vimrc"' >> src/feature.h…
原创文章,转载请注明出处. 工欲善其事,必先利其器.Source Insight绝对是阅读C和C++代码的利器,另外,Source Insight的体量很小,安装便捷,显示直观,比vim+cscope或ctags的组合要强不少.本文介绍Source Insight 3.5在ubuntu15.10下的安装过程. 首先,在ubuntu中安装wine.可以利用ubuntu软件中心安装,非常简单.安装后wine会在用户主目录下生成一个.wine隐含文件夹,其中包含一个虚拟的windows文件系统,如下所…
相关的环境: win 7 x64 vs2013 community python 2.7.10 AMD64 python 3.5 AMD64 LLVM 3.5 cmake 3.5   YouCompleteMe 不支持 python 2.7.11   一.编译vim支持python 下载vim代码,命令: 编译vim代码,使用的是VS2013社区版 具体命令: SET VCDIR="C:\Program Files (x86)\Microsoft Visual Studio 12.0\VC&qu…
brew install macvim --with-cscope --with-lua --with-python cscope lua python支持 附一些简单的brew命令 查看brew的帮助 brew –help 安装软件 brew install git 卸载软件 brew uninstall git 搜索软件 brew search git 显示已经安装软件列表 brew list 更新软件,把所有的Formula目录更新,并且会对本机已经安装并有更新的软件用*标明. brew…
emacs等安装在-/INSTALL目录下,在-下新建一个INSTALL目录. 1. emacs-24.1.tar.gz ecb-2.40.tar.gz cscope-15.7a.tar.bz2下载到-/Download目录下 2. 依次执行: tar -zxvf emacs-24.1.tar.gz mv emacs-24.1 ../INSTALL tar -zxvf ecb-2.40.tar.gz mv ecb-2.40 ../INSTALL tar -jxvf cscope-15.7a.ta…
简易安装方法: 打开终端,执行下面的命令就自动安装好了: wget https://raw.github.com/ma6174/vim/master/setup.sh -O ma6174_vim_setup.sh && bash ma6174_vim_setup.sh 自己手动安装:(以ubuntu为例) 安装vim sudo apt-get install vim 安装ctags:sudo apt-get install ctags 安装一些必备程序:sudo apt-get insta…
1.安装Vim和Vim基本插件首先安装好Vim和Vim的基本插件.这些使用apt-get安装即可:lingd@ubuntu:~/arm$sudo apt-get install vim vim-scripts vim-doc其中vim-scripts是vim的一些基本插件,包括语法高亮的支持.缩进等等.vim中文帮助文档tar包下载地址:http://sourceforge.net/projects/vimcdoc/files/vimcdoc/解压后其中有个doc文件夹, 将其中的内容全部复制到…
基于VirtualBox虚拟机安装Ubuntu图文教程 一. 下载安装VirtualBox 官网下载VirtualBox,目前版本:VirtualBox 5.1.8 for Windows hosts x86/amd64 下载好了安装VirtualBox,一路Next就可以了,这个比较简单. 运行VirtulBox程序, 如下图: 配置VirtualBox.按 CTRL+G打开全局设定,根据需要可以设定虚拟脑位置和界面语言: 修改默认虚拟脑位置比如D:\myvbvms可以让自己更方便的查找,备份…